Meanings of leash

  • noun
    1. A strap, cord or rope with which to restrain an animal, often a dog.
    2. A brace and a half; a tierce.
    3. A set of three; three creatures of any kind, especially greyhounds, foxes, bucks, and hares; hence, the number three in general.
    4. A string with a loop at the end for lifting warp threads, in a loom.
    5. A leg rope.
  • verb
    1. To fasten or secure with a leash.
    2. To curb, restrain.
